Pizza Dough I

Reviewed: Dec. 30, 2009
Not real happy with this dough. For one, it calls for too much flour (maybe 2-1/2 cups would be about right). It was very difficult to spread in the pan, certainly couldn't just pat it out - had to get out my roller to get it to do anything. Once baked, it was more like a dense biscuit dough than pizza dough. I don't think the yeast had a chance to do anything at all. It might be quick, but not really worth it.

Kraut Bierocks

Reviewed: Jan. 7, 2009
My family really liked these. I made the rolls exactly as the recipe stated, using my KitchenAid to do the kneading for me. The dough was very nice and soft. I used a variation of the filling: 1 lb of diced Kielbasa, a bag of preshredded coleslaw mix, 1 diced onion, prepared mustard, and pepper. They were nummy! My husband liked his dipped in coarse-ground mustard. Thanks!
